Even after purchasing foreign employment term insurance policy, if you do not go to employment within six months of issuing the policy, the insurance policy will automatically become inactive. As it is inactive, one cannot claim insurance in case of death of an injured, disabled or insured person who has not gone abroad for six months after the issuance of the policy.
The Nepal Insurance Authority (INSURANCE COMMITTEE) has also ruled that the insurance claim will not be filed in the case filed by the family members of the insured who has not gone abroad even after six months and has died in the country.
In its verdict on June 29, 2019, the committee had ordered the insured’s family not to pay the claim amount as the insured had died while not going for employment in the destination country even after six months of purchasing the insurance policy.
Reliable Nepal Life Insurance had issued a one-year foreign employment term life insurance policy in the name of Sudhir Kumar Mishra. Mishra passed away on July 11, 2019, while he was in the country due to the global coronavirus lockdown and could not go for foreign employment. The insured died within six months and 18 days of the issuance of the policy.
His father Shailendra Mishra filed a complaint with the Insurance Committee on July 27, 2018, alleging that he had not received the insurance claim amount after his son’s death.
According to general condition number 5 of the Foreign Employment Term Life Insurance Directive, “The risk will be protected even in the country for six months from the date of issuance of the policy.” After six months, if the insured is in the country without going to the destination country, the policy will be automatically canceled. In case of such cancellation, the insurance premium will be refunded proportionately if requested by the insured,” said The Insurance Company Reliable Nepal Life Insurance on August 12, 2018.
The committee, while justifying the claim of Insurer Reliable Nepal Life, had ruled that the insurance policy of the insured would be automatically canceled on the basis of the terms of the policy, so the liability of the insurer would not arise as per the demand of the petitioner.
